Technical Atmosphere to Centipascal Conversion Formula

One Technical Atmosphere is equal to 9806650 Centipascal.

Formula: 1 at = 9806650 cPa

What is Pressure?

Pressure is the force applied perpendicular to a surface per unit area: P = F / A. The SI unit is the pascal (Pa), equal to one newton per square metre (1 Pa = 1 N/m²). Practical applications use larger units: the bar (1 bar = 100,000 Pa, close to standard atmospheric pressure), atmosphere (atm) (1 atm = 101,325 Pa), and psi (pounds per square inch, used in the US for tire and gas pressures). Blood pressure is measured in mmHg (millimetres of mercury), also called torr.

What is Technical Atmosphere?

Technical atmosphere (symbol: at) is a unit of pressure defined as the pressure exerted by one kilogram-force per square centimeter. One technical atmosphere is exactly equal to 98,066.5 pascals, 0.980665 bar, or 0.967841 standard atmosphere (atm). The technical atmosphere was widely used in engineering, hydraulics, and industrial pressure measurements, particularly in Europe, before SI units became the international standard. It is still encountered in older engineering documents and is commonly converted to pascals, bar, and standard atmospheres when interpreting historical specifications and technical data.
